4H4W | pdb_00004h4w

Crystal Structure of Ferredoxin reductase, BphA4 E175C/T176R/Q177G mutant (reduced form)


Experimental Data Snapshot

  • Method: X-RAY DIFFRACTION
  • Resolution: 1.70 Å
  • R-Value Free: 
    0.216 (Depositor), 0.226 (DCC) 
  • R-Value Work: 
    0.199 (Depositor) 
  • R-Value Observed: 
    0.200 (Depositor)
